I have to replace the hose and inlet/collector on one side. I'm not sure what's stock and what's not but the inlet/collector piece that the hose attaches to is approx. 3" x 6" w/ angled 2 1/2" hose outlet. Frankly, it looks like a vacuum cleaner attachment. Does anyone know if this is a part that can be purchased? If so, where? What do you guys use? I assume it was original to this SpeedSource car.

My Speedsource built '87 has what looks like shop vac attachments, but they work fine and fit perfectly. They just drilled holes and used tie wraps to attach them. I have the 86-88 front bumper cover so the openings are smaller than the 89-91 version.

I'm not sure if he will like this plug or not but Syl confirmed to me that, yes, it is a vac attachment. He says it was from a yellow vac that Home Depot used to sell. I haven't been able to find it. It is not Rigid (Home Depot), Shop Vac, or Craftsman. I ended up patching the thing up w/ some roll aluminum flashing and it is good as new as far as function.
